Bristol West Indies Rockley Still 1986 26yr 46%
The Rockley Still Rum, distilled in 1986 at the West Indies Distillery in Barbados and bottled by Bristol Classic Rum, is a fine example of aged Caribbean craftsmanship. This rum, matured for 26 years, reveals an intriguing aromatic profile characterized by fruity, sweet, cherry, honey, and woody notes. On the palate, it offers layers of candied, burnt sugar, honey, caramel, and fruity flavors. Users praise its complex blend of Rockley characteristics and sherry influence, noting its unique aromatic and taste profiles. Although the ABV of 46% is debated, its overall richness and balance are celebrated. Ideal for those seeking a distinctive, thoughtful experience with intricate taste layers and aromatic complexity.

“Blind tasting tonight. The nose is great. A big salad of exotic fruits in the foreground. A little almond powder behind, some dried fruit, a hint of rubber. A nose that makes you want to drink it, really! I really like it. On the palate, the woodiness is more noticeable, as are certain aromas such as candied prunes. A little less fruity. A wonderful discovery, I found it really very good, but I didn't guess at all, I thought it was a Jamaican-dominated navy blend.”

“Part 2/8 of our 1986 Rockley tasting: distinctly more medicinal, less fruity, not as round as the Madeira finish, but more honey and honeycomb & much more intense and slightly more alcoholic. Sherry influence is there but not too much. The intense thyme-honey note on the finish is exciting!❤️🤤🍯”
